The mkdocs-static-i18n
plugin allows you to support multiple languages of your documentation by adding static translation files to your existing documentation pages.
Multi language support is just one .<language>.md
file away!
Even better, mkdocs-static-i18n
also allows you to build and serve localized versions of any file extension to display localized images, medias and assets.
Localized images/medias/assets are just one .<language>.<extension>
file away!
Don't like file suffixes? You're more into a folder based structure? We got you covered as well!

The project is managed with hatch
. Install hatch
first.
Run the tests:
hatch run test:test
hatch run style:check
Serve the documentation:
hatch run doc:serve
